We have the leading global hotels and leisure practice. Dentons unique geographical reach is precisely the reason why some of the most sophisticated and active owners, investors, high net worth and ultra-high net worth and capital sources in the hotel and leisure industry, choose to work with us around the globe.
The nature of the work in this sector is not exclusively local and our partners in the UK have a very international practice. Our team is one-of-a-kind, many of the lawyers in our hotels and leisure practice are 100% focused on the hotels and leisure sector. We don’t do occasional hotel deals, we are sector experts working in the space every single day. Our dedicated team has the expertise required to handle large, sophisticated domestic and international acquisitions and dispositions. We are highly qualified at addressing the unique issues that present themselves in the purchase and sale of hospitality assets, whether structured as a corporate transaction or a transfer of the asset. We are able to draw on our real estate, planning, tax structuring, finance and construction expertise to advise on all aspects of hotel development, whether single asset or a larger mixed-use project. .
We also advise clients on funding arrangements as well as their day-to-day hotel operational issues such as employment, contract administration, legal risk limitation mitigation, and commercial strategy.

Dentons assisted luxury hotel brand Kempinski with the structuring and implementation of its first franchise agreement in Dubai.
